Scooch Named ‘Most Innovative Pet Product’ for Challenging Reactive Pet Care Norms
LONDON, UNITED KINGDOM, December 16, 2025 /EINPresswire.com/ -- Scooch, the UK pet health brand using AI, functional nutrition and science-backed guidance to transform how owners support their dogs’ wellbeing, has been named Most Innovative Pet Product at the 2025 Pet and Animal Products Awards, hosted by Business Awards UK. The recognition highlights Scooch’s integrated approach to proactive pet health, centred on the Rio AI companion, functional consumables and a closed-loop ecosystem designed to eliminate guesswork for dog owners.
Scooch was founded to address a challenge faced by millions of pet parents: dogs cannot tell us when something is wrong, and preventable issues often escalate into distress, confusion and costly interventions. After experiencing this first-hand with his dog Rio, founder Baris Ozaydinli set out to build a system that helps owners understand, monitor and act on health needs before problems escalate. This mission, to end preventable suffering and replace reactive norms with science-backed guidance, underpins the company's platform and product range.
A Mission That Extends Beyond a Single Product
While the award highlights Scooch's functional consumables, the company says the recognition represents something broader: a growing shift toward proactive pet care. Scooch's supplements and targeted formulations support digestion, mobility, skin health, behaviour and long-term wellbeing, but they form only one part of a wider health ecosystem developed over several years.
At the centre of that ecosystem is Rio, Scooch's AI-powered health companion. Rio lets owners capture changes in behaviour, symptoms, posture or routines and receive personalised, vet-approved assessments. These insights integrate with Scooch's subscription model, which connects AI guidance, product recommendations, veterinary access and ongoing monitoring into a unified experience.
This combination of AI, functional nutrition and continuous care represents a future in which owners no longer rely on guesswork, scattered information or late-stage interventions once issues have worsened.

Looking Ahead: Nutrition Innovation and Research Partnerships
Scooch is preparing several major initiatives for 2026, including:
• The launch of premium functional air-dried dog food designed to raise the nutritional baseline for everyday health
• A significant update to the Rio AI app to enhance real-time health interpretation and personalisation
• Expansion into retail and vet-aligned partnerships
• Continued R&D with the University of Surrey to develop novel, dog-specific probiotic strains aimed at improving evidence-based nutritional outcomes
These initiatives are part of Scooch's long-term roadmap to build a fully connected, preventative care ecosystem that supports dogs throughout their lives.
